Output 874877ccd8c2c8d25f4525100ed589aa82394987e190e7563958929b44a2eb53:1

value
300029536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c56d81ad7ffb7e2024818fec6007522dc3c7e4 OP_EQUAL
address
399PAbwdw4nhWShWwbLztZe1HAJWxuNx4Y
transaction
874877ccd8c2c8d25f4525100ed589aa82394987e190e7563958929b44a2eb53
confirmations
529729
spent
true